Energy Audit Services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the Energy Audit Services Market was estimated at 11.5 USD Billion in 2024. The Energy Audit Services industry is projected to grow from 12.09 USD Billion in 2025 to 20.0 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.16 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

Key Market Trends & Highlights

The Energy Audit Services Market is experiencing robust growth driven by regulatory compliance and sustainability initiatives.

  • North America remains the largest market for energy audit services, driven by stringent regulatory frameworks.
  • The Asia-Pacific region is emerging as the fastest-growing market, fueled by increasing energy demands and urbanization.
  • The residential segment continues to dominate the market, while the commercial segment is witnessing rapid growth due to heightened energy efficiency awareness.
  • Rising energy costs and government incentives are significant drivers propelling the demand for energy audit services.

Market Size & Forecast

2024 Market Size 11.5 (USD Billion)
2035 Market Size 20.0 (USD Billion)
CAGR (2025 - 2035) 5.16%

Major Players

Schneider Electric (FR), Siemens (DE), Johnson Controls (US), Honeywell (US), Trane Technologies (IE), ABB (CH), Deloitte (US), KPMG (GB), WSP Global (CA)

Regional Insights

North America : Market Leader in Energy Audits

North America is poised to maintain its leadership in the Energy Audit Services Market, holding a significant market share of 5.75 in 2024. The region's growth is driven by stringent energy efficiency regulations, increasing energy costs, and a growing emphasis on sustainability. Government initiatives and incentives further catalyze demand for energy audits, as businesses seek to optimize energy consumption and reduce operational costs. The competitive landscape in North America is robust, featuring key players such as Johnson Controls, Honeywell, and Schneider Electric. These companies leverage advanced technologies and innovative solutions to enhance energy efficiency. The U.S. and Canada are the leading countries in this market, with a strong focus on commercial and industrial sectors. The presence of established firms and a growing number of startups contribute to a dynamic market environment.

Key Players and Competitive Insights

The Energy Audit Services Market is currently characterized by a dynamic competitive landscape, driven by increasing regulatory pressures and a growing emphasis on sustainability. Major players such as Schneider Electric (FR), Siemens (DE), and Johnson Controls (US) are strategically positioning themselves through innovation and digital transformation initiatives. These companies are not only enhancing their service offerings but are also focusing on integrating advanced technologies to optimize energy efficiency. Their collective strategies contribute to a competitive environment that is increasingly focused on delivering comprehensive energy solutions that meet evolving client needs.In terms of business tactics, companies are localizing their operations and optimizing supply chains to enhance service delivery and reduce costs. The market appears moderately fragmented, with a mix of established players and emerging firms vying for market share. The influence of key players is significant, as they leverage their technological expertise and extensive networks to shape market trends and customer expectations.

In November Schneider Electric (FR) announced a partnership with a leading AI firm to develop predictive analytics tools aimed at enhancing energy efficiency in commercial buildings. This strategic move is likely to bolster Schneider's position as a leader in energy management solutions, enabling clients to make data-driven decisions that optimize energy consumption and reduce operational costs. The integration of AI into their service offerings may also set a new standard for the industry, pushing competitors to innovate further.Similarly, in October 2025, Siemens (DE) launched a new energy audit platform that utilizes IoT technology to provide real-time monitoring and analysis of energy usage in industrial settings. This initiative not only reflects Siemens' commitment to digital transformation but also positions the company to capture a larger share of the growing demand for smart energy solutions. The platform's capabilities could enhance operational efficiency for clients, thereby reinforcing Siemens' competitive edge in the market.

In September Johnson Controls (US) expanded its energy audit services through the acquisition of a regional firm specializing in renewable energy assessments. This acquisition is indicative of Johnson Controls' strategy to diversify its service portfolio and strengthen its market presence. By integrating renewable energy expertise into its offerings, the company is likely to attract a broader client base seeking sustainable energy solutions, thus enhancing its competitive positioning.
